Outline of Final Research Achievements |
The organic-inorganic hybrid perovskite solar cells (PSCs), which moisture resistance is imparted by applying the hydrophobic structure of long-chain alkyl ammonium cation, forms two-dimensional (2D) crystal with layered structure. We succeeded to control the orientation of the 2D perovskite crystal in the PSCs by construction a nanostructure array of TiO2 electron transport layer which has function as a scaffold of perovskite layer. Resulting photovoltaic characteristics of the 2D-PSCs were improved, and suggested that the crystal orientation of 2D perovskite layer significantly affects charge transfer to external circuit. Furthermore, the quasi-2D structure was formed by introducing long-chain alkyl ammonium cation at the interface between the perovskite layer and the hole transport layer, showed to contribute to enhancing in the photovoltaic properties of PSCs. These results are important guideline for improving the photovoltaic characteristics toward the practical use of the PSCs.

Academic Significance and Societal Importance of the Research Achievements |
純二次元系ペロブスカイトを用いたペロブスカイト太陽電池の研究として、その結晶配向性を明確に制御し、太陽電池特性への影響を示した点について、類似した研究例は他に見当たらず、本研究が唯一のものとなる。また、光電変換効率についても、純二次元ペロブスカイトとして報告されたものの中では最も高い値を示しており、学術的に独創性の高い結果が得られた。
